ESS IB, All the Case Studies with Complete Solutions Evaluate the uses of DTT. - Correct Answer Pros: - Relatively cheap - Highly persistent so that it continues for months after application to kill insects such as mosquitoes that carry disease - Used to virtually* eliminate malaria dengue fever and filariasis* - Estimated to have *saved about 50 million human lives* and to have prevented more than *a thousand million* human illnesses Cons: - kills all insects that come in contact with it. - thinning birds' eggshells; reducing their population numbers - it is *persistent* -> fall into the food chain => *bioaccumulate and biomagnified* - affect the development of children e.g in *Yaqui Valley, Mexico* More detail: Evaluate a named historical event that lead to the banning of DTT. - Correct Answer *Rachel Carson: Silent Spring* - *1962*: Shows the impacts of DTT on the environment and human's health. Leading to the ban of DTT by world agriculture in *2001* Pros: - reduce/stop biomagnification of DDT - improvement in child's development - reduce cancer, asthma, pregnancy loss - environmental system can recover
